This specious home is the perfect retreat where you can enjoy an unforgettable seaside escape with friends or family.  Take a stroll to beaches and local eateries or enjoy stunning coastal path and countryside walks and world-class attractions, before heading back to relax at home with a swim in the pool as you watch the children play on the lawn. The property is located in one of Cornwall’s designated areas of outstanding beauty, less than a mile by car or 10 minutes by foot from picturesque Polperro, where there’s a small sandy beach and an array of shops and cosy pubs. Talland beach is also a short walk away, set in a beautiful bay where you can enjoy kayaking, paddleboarding or a cream tea; jam first of course! Looe is only 4.5 miles away, offering more beaches, plus water sports and boat trips, while Fowey is 11.5 miles, great for those seeking some retail therapy. With wonderful walks in the countryside or along the coast path within minutes from leaving the doorstep, you’ll be spoilt for those seeking walking adventures with breath taking views. For those looking for excellent dog walks further afield, you can enjoy Respryn, 13 miles, Golitha Falls, 14.5 miles, Cardinham Woods, 17 miles and Bodmin Moor, 23 miles. Eden Project, Charlestown Harbour and the Lost Gardens of Heligan are all within 30 miles.

The detached, modern property has masses of light and is full of style and sophistication. From the hall, stroll into the huge lounge/diner, where you can pull open the wall of bi-fold doors leading directly to the garden. This space is equipped with comfortable seating and a Smart TV at one end, and a long dining table at the other – ready for convivial evenings enjoying hearty dinners and relaxing with a favourite movie. Alternatively, the family room has a sofa and a Smart TV with a games console, darts board, fuse ball table and board games for everyone to enjoy, whatever the weather. The fully equipped kitchen has everything you need to cook up sociable holiday meals, including a breakfast bar, microwave, air fryer, coffee machine and dishwasher. Along the hallway you’ll find two generously sized double bedrooms, a family bathroom and a further separate WC. Head upstairs to the first floor, where there are another two king size bedrooms (one can be made up as twin on request prior to stay) and another family bathroom.

One of the most stunning features of this impressive property is its large, safely enclosed garden, which boasts a raised deck with a heated swimming pool (available May – September) as well as a BBQ and furniture for both dining and lounging in the sunshine. From here, steps lead down to an enormous sloping lawn, the perfect place for children to let off steam. Private parking for at least four cars is also available.

The cottage was very well equipped and had downstairs bathroom and bedroom which was one of our requirements as we had family with mobility issues with us. The only drawback was the vicinity and access to Polperro itself. It is about a 1KM walk down a very steep hill in to Polperro.
